⛪ The Lateran Basilica

Today the Church celebrates the Feast of the Dedication of the Lateran Basilica in Rome — the oldest and highest-ranking of the four major basilicas in the city.

The Basilica of St. John Lateran is the cathedral of the Diocese of Rome, the official ecclesiastical seat of the Holy Father, the Bishop of Rome — not St. Peter’s Basilica, as is often mistakenly believed.

The Basilica is also called the Church of the Holy Saviour or the Church of St. John the Baptist. In ancient Rome, this was the church where everyone was baptized. Built during the time of Constantine, it was consecrated by Pope Sylvester in 324 AD.

This feast became a universal celebration in honour of the Archbasilica — the “Mother and Mistress of all Churches of Rome and the world” (omnium urbis et orbis ecclesiarum mater et caput) — as a sign of love for and unity with the See of Peter.

“Dear friends, today’s feast celebrates a mystery that is always relevant: God’s desire to build a spiritual temple in the world, a community that worships Him in spirit and truth (cf. John 4:23–24). But this observance also reminds us of the importance of the material buildings in which the community gathers to celebrate the praises of God. Every community therefore has the duty to take special care of its own sacred buildings, which are a precious religious and historical patrimony.

For this we call upon the intercession of Mary Most Holy, that she help us to become, like her, the house of God — a living temple of His love.”
Pope Benedict XVI, Angelus Address, 9 November 2008
